Medical Officer - Community Health at Indus Hospital
Indus Hospital & Health Network is actively seeking a dedicated Medical Officer to join their Family Medicine & Community Health department at the Tando Aalam facility. This role offers a significant opportunity for early-career physicians to gain hands-on experience and contribute to patient care within a respected tertiary healthcare environment. The position emphasizes comprehensive patient management and interdepartmental collaboration, essential for delivering high-quality medical services. Ideal candidates will possess a strong foundation in medical practice, demonstrated through their MBBS degree and valid PMDC registration. While prior experience in a tertiary healthcare setting is beneficial, the organization is also open to applications from recent MBBS graduates eager to develop their skills. This is an excellent stepping stone for professionals aiming to make a tangible impact in community health and family medicine.

- Job Title: Medical Officer
- Department: Family Medicine & Community Health
- Location: Tando Aalam
- Required Qualification: MBBS with Valid PMDC
- Experience: 1-2 years in a tertiary healthcare setup, or fresh MBBS graduates
- Application Deadline: 24 July, 2026
Skills
- Provide patient care and management under supervision
- Communicate and liaise with other departments for timely medical care
- Offer medical support to team members for efficient patient management
- Document patient medical information comprehensibly
- Ensure proper patient handover and take-over during referrals
- Maintain a professional and polite doctor-patient approach
- Adhere to institutional dress code policy
- Perform assigned tasks as directed by supervisors or management
